17/08/2024
En el vasto universo de los datos, a menudo necesitamos identificar patrones y tendencias. Una de las preguntas más comunes que surge al analizar información en hojas de cálculo es: ¿cuáles son los valores o números que se repiten con mayor frecuencia? Saber esto puede ser crucial para tomar decisiones informadas, desde analizar ventas de productos hasta comprender patrones en encuestas o resultados experimentales. Afortunadamente, Microsoft Excel ofrece una variedad de herramientas potentes para abordar esta tarea, desde funciones estadísticas directas hasta herramientas de resumen de datos altamente versátiles.

A diferencia de la eliminación de duplicados, que busca limpiar y compactar tus datos, nuestro objetivo aquí es precisamente lo opuesto: queremos identificar y destacar aquellos elementos que aparecen una y otra vez. Entender la frecuencia de aparición de ciertos valores es una habilidad fundamental en el análisis de datos. En este artículo, exploraremos diversas técnicas en Excel, adecuadas para distintos escenarios y niveles de complejidad, asegurándote que puedas encontrar los números más repetidos en cualquier conjunto de datos.
- Utilizando Funciones Estadísticas: MODA.UNO y MODA.VARIOS
- Análisis de Frecuencia con CONTAR.SI y Tablas Auxiliares
- El Poder de las Tablas Dinámicas para el Análisis de Frecuencia
- Tabla Comparativa de Métodos
- Preguntas Frecuentes (FAQ)
- ¿Qué pasa si mis datos no son números, sino texto?
- ¿Cómo puedo encontrar los 3 o 5 valores más repetidos, no solo el primero?
- ¿Qué significa el error #N/A al usar MODA.UNO o MODA.VARIOS?
- ¿Puedo encontrar los valores más repetidos en múltiples columnas a la vez?
- ¿Cómo actualizo los resultados si mis datos originales cambian?
- Conclusión
Utilizando Funciones Estadísticas: MODA.UNO y MODA.VARIOS
Excel cuenta con funciones estadísticas específicas diseñadas para encontrar la moda de un conjunto de datos, es decir, el valor que aparece con mayor frecuencia. Existen dos funciones principales para esto:
MODA.UNO (o MODE.SNGL en versiones en inglés)
Esta función es ideal cuando esperas que solo haya un valor que se repita más que los demás, o cuando solo necesitas el primer valor modal que encuentre Excel si hay múltiples modas.
Cómo usar MODA.UNO:
- Selecciona la celda donde quieres que aparezca el resultado.
- Escribe la fórmula:
=MODA.UNO(rango_de_datos) - Reemplaza
rango_de_datoscon la selección de celdas que contienen los números que deseas analizar. Por ejemplo, si tus datos están en las celdas A1 a A100, la fórmula sería=MODA.UNO(A1:A100). - Presiona Enter.
Si no hay valores duplicados en el rango, o si todos los valores aparecen la misma cantidad de veces, MODA.UNO devolverá el error #N/A (No Disponible). Es importante tener esto en cuenta, ya que no siempre indica un problema, sino la ausencia de una moda única.
MODA.VARIOS (o MODE.MULT en versiones en inglés)
Cuando tu conjunto de datos podría tener múltiples valores que se repiten con la misma frecuencia máxima (es decir, varias modas), MODA.VARIOS es la función adecuada. Esta función es una función de matriz y, dependiendo de tu versión de Excel, su uso puede variar ligeramente.
Cómo usar MODA.VARIOS (para versiones de Excel 365 o con soporte para matrices dinámicas):
- Selecciona la celda donde quieres que aparezca el primer resultado.
- Escribe la fórmula:
=MODA.VARIOS(rango_de_datos) - Presiona Enter.
Excel automáticamente 'derramará' (spill) los resultados en las celdas adyacentes hacia abajo, mostrando todas las modas encontradas. Si solo hay una moda, solo se mostrará un valor.
Cómo usar MODA.VARIOS (para versiones anteriores de Excel, como 2016, 2013, 2010):
- Cuenta cuántas modas esperas obtener (esto puede ser complicado de antemano). Selecciona un rango de celdas vertical que sea al menos tan grande como el número máximo de modas que esperas. Por ejemplo, si esperas hasta 3 modas, selecciona 3 celdas (ej. B1:B3).
- Con el rango de celdas seleccionado, escribe la fórmula:
=MODA.VARIOS(rango_de_datos) - IMPORTANTE: En lugar de solo presionar Enter, presiona Ctrl + Shift + Enter. Esto ingresará la fórmula como una fórmula de matriz. Verás la fórmula entre llaves
{}en la barra de fórmulas.
Si hay menos modas de las celdas que seleccionaste, las celdas restantes mostrarán el error #N/A. Esto es normal y simplemente indica que no hay más modas.
Análisis de Frecuencia con CONTAR.SI y Tablas Auxiliares
Las funciones MODA.UNO y MODA.VARIOS son excelentes para encontrar la moda, pero no te dicen la frecuencia exacta de cada valor ni te permiten ver una lista completa de todos los valores y sus conteos. Para un análisis más detallado, puedes combinar CONTAR.SI con una lista de valores únicos.
Pasos para un Análisis de Frecuencia Detallado:
Obtener la lista de valores únicos:
- Copia tu columna de datos a una nueva columna (ej. de A a B).
- Selecciona la nueva columna (ej. columna B).
- Ve a la pestaña 'Datos' en la cinta de opciones.
- Haz clic en 'Quitar duplicados' (Sí, aquí lo usamos, pero no para nuestro objetivo final, sino para preparar los datos).
- Asegúrate de que solo la columna con tus datos copiados esté seleccionada en el cuadro de diálogo 'Quitar duplicados'.
- Haz clic en 'Aceptar'. Ahora tendrás una lista de valores únicos en esa columna.
Contar la frecuencia de cada valor único:
- En la celda adyacente al primer valor único (ej. C1 si tus valores únicos están en B1), escribe la fórmula
=CONTAR.SI(rango_original_de_datos, celda_con_valor_unico) - Por ejemplo, si tus datos originales están en A1:A100 y tu primer valor único está en B1, la fórmula sería
=CONTAR.SI($A$1:$A$100, B1). Asegúrate de usar referencias absolutas (los signos $) para el rango original para que no cambie al arrastrar la fórmula. - Arrastra la fórmula hacia abajo para aplicarla a todos los valores únicos.
- En la celda adyacente al primer valor único (ej. C1 si tus valores únicos están en B1), escribe la fórmula
Ordenar y Filtrar:
- Selecciona las dos columnas (valores únicos y sus conteos).
- Ve a la pestaña 'Datos' y haz clic en 'Ordenar'.
- Ordena por la columna de conteos en orden 'Descendente' (de mayor a menor).
¡Listo! Ahora verás los valores que más se repiten en la parte superior de tu lista, junto con su frecuencia exacta. Esta técnica es más laboriosa pero ofrece una visión completa de la distribución de tus datos.
El Poder de las Tablas Dinámicas para el Análisis de Frecuencia
Si necesitas una herramienta más robusta y flexible para analizar la frecuencia de tus datos, las Tablas Dinámicas (Pivot Tables) son la solución definitiva. Son increíblemente potentes para resumir grandes volúmenes de datos y son perfectas para este tipo de análisis.
Pasos para Crear una Tabla Dinámica y Encontrar Frecuencias:
Prepara tus datos: Asegúrate de que tus datos tengan un encabezado de columna. Por ejemplo, si tus números están en la Columna A, el encabezado podría ser 'Números' o 'Valores'.
Insertar la Tabla Dinámica:
- Haz clic en cualquier celda dentro de tu rango de datos.
- Ve a la pestaña 'Insertar' en la cinta de opciones.
- Haz clic en 'Tabla Dinámica'.
- En el cuadro de diálogo 'Crear tabla dinámica', verifica que el 'Rango de tabla/intervalo' sea correcto.
- Selecciona 'Nueva hoja de cálculo' para colocar la tabla dinámica en una hoja separada (recomendado para mantener la organización).
- Haz clic en 'Aceptar'.
Configurar la Tabla Dinámica:
- En el panel 'Campos de tabla dinámica' (que aparece a la derecha de tu pantalla), arrastra el encabezado de tu columna de datos (ej. 'Números') al área de 'Filas'. Esto listará todos los valores únicos de tu columna.
- Ahora, arrastra el mismo encabezado de columna (ej. 'Números') al área de 'Valores'. Por defecto, Excel intentará 'Suma' los números.
- Haz clic derecho sobre cualquier número en la columna de 'Suma de Números' dentro de la tabla dinámica.
- Selecciona 'Configuración de campo de valor...' (Value Field Settings).
- En el cuadro de diálogo, elige 'Recuento' (Count) como el tipo de cálculo.
- Haz clic en 'Aceptar'.
Analizar los resultados:
- La tabla dinámica ahora mostrará una lista de todos tus valores únicos y, junto a cada uno, el número de veces que aparece (su frecuencia).
- Para encontrar los más repetidos, haz clic en la flecha desplegable junto a 'Etiquetas de fila' en la tabla dinámica.
- Seleccione 'Más Opciones de Ordenación...' (More Sort Options...).
- En el cuadro de diálogo, elija 'Descendente (Z a A)' y seleccione el campo 'Recuento de Números' para ordenar por la frecuencia.
- Haz clic en 'Aceptar'.
Las Tablas Dinámicas no solo te muestran los más repetidos, sino que también te permiten aplicar filtros, agrupar datos y realizar otros análisis complejos con facilidad. Son una herramienta indispensable para cualquier análisis de datos serio en Excel.
Tabla Comparativa de Métodos
Cada método para encontrar los números más repetidos en Excel tiene sus propias ventajas y desventajas. Aquí tienes una tabla para ayudarte a elegir el más adecuado para tu situación:
| Método | Ventajas | Desventajas | Ideal para... |
|---|---|---|---|
MODA.UNO | Rápido y sencillo. Devuelve una única moda. | Solo devuelve un valor. Error si no hay moda única. No muestra frecuencias. | Identificar rápidamente el valor más común cuando se espera uno solo. |
MODA.VARIOS | Permite encontrar múltiples modas. | Requiere manejo de fórmulas de matriz (Ctrl+Shift+Enter en versiones antiguas) o derramado. No muestra frecuencias. | Identificar todos los valores más comunes cuando puede haber varios. |
CONTAR.SI + Auxiliar | Muestra la frecuencia exacta de cada valor. Permite un control granular. | Más pasos manuales (quitar duplicados, arrastrar fórmula, ordenar). No dinámico. | Análisis detallado de frecuencia cuando no se usan tablas dinámicas o para entender el proceso. |
| Tablas Dinámicas | Extremadamente flexible y potente. Detección automática de valores únicos. Permite ordenar, filtrar y agrupar. Dinámica (actualiza con datos). | Curva de aprendizaje inicial. Puede ser excesivo para tareas muy simples. | Análisis de grandes volúmenes de datos, informes de frecuencia, exploración de patrones. |
Preguntas Frecuentes (FAQ)
¿Qué pasa si mis datos no son números, sino texto?
Todas las funciones y métodos descritos (MODA.UNO, MODA.VARIOS, CONTAR.SI, y Tablas Dinámicas) funcionan perfectamente con texto. Excel identificará la cadena de texto que más se repite de la misma manera que lo hace con los números.
¿Cómo puedo encontrar los 3 o 5 valores más repetidos, no solo el primero?
Para esto, la combinación de CONTAR.SI con una lista de valores únicos y posterior ordenación es muy efectiva, ya que te permite ver la lista completa de frecuencias y elegir los N primeros. Las Tablas Dinámicas también son excelentes para esto, ya que puedes ordenar por la columna de recuento y simplemente observar los primeros valores.
¿Qué significa el error #N/A al usar MODA.UNO o MODA.VARIOS?
El error #N/A (No Disponible) en MODA.UNO significa que no hay un valor que se repita más que los demás, o que todos los valores son únicos. En MODA.VARIOS, puede significar lo mismo o que has seleccionado más celdas para el resultado de las modas existentes (en versiones anteriores de Excel que requieren fórmulas de matriz).
¿Puedo encontrar los valores más repetidos en múltiples columnas a la vez?
Sí, pero la forma de hacerlo depende de lo que entiendas por 'múltiples columnas'.
- Si quieres encontrar el valor más repetido en una selección de celdas que abarca varias columnas (ej. A1:C100), las funciones
MODA.UNOyMODA.VARIOSfuncionan directamente sobre ese rango. - Si quieres analizar la frecuencia de valores dentro de cada columna de forma independiente, tendrás que aplicar las funciones o crear tablas dinámicas separadas para cada columna, o arrastrar las fórmulas.
- Si quieres encontrar combinaciones de valores que se repiten en varias columnas (ej. 'rojo' en Columna A y 'grande' en Columna B), necesitarías concatenar las columnas en una auxiliar y luego analizar la frecuencia de esa nueva columna combinada, o usar las Tablas Dinámicas arrastrando ambas columnas al área de 'Filas'.
¿Cómo actualizo los resultados si mis datos originales cambian?
Las funciones MODA.UNO, MODA.VARIOS y CONTAR.SI se actualizan automáticamente cuando los datos en el rango que referencian cambian. Para las Tablas Dinámicas, necesitas hacer clic derecho sobre la tabla y seleccionar 'Actualizar' (Refresh) para que reflejen los cambios en los datos de origen.
Conclusión
Identificar los números o valores que más se repiten en Excel es una tarea fundamental en el análisis de datos y la toma de decisiones. Hemos explorado desde las funciones estadísticas directas como MODA.UNO y MODA.VARIOS, que te dan la moda de forma rápida, hasta el uso más detallado de CONTAR.SI para un análisis de frecuencia completo y la inigualable potencia de las Tablas Dinámicas. Cada método tiene su lugar y su utilidad, dependiendo de la complejidad de tus datos y la profundidad de tu análisis.
Ya sea que necesites una respuesta rápida o una visión exhaustiva de la distribución de tus datos, Excel te proporciona las herramientas. Dominar estas técnicas no solo te permitirá responder a la pregunta de '¿qué se repite más?', sino que también te abrirá las puertas a un análisis de datos mucho más profundo y perspicaz, permitiéndote extraer información valiosa de tus hojas de cálculo.
Si quieres conocer otros artículos parecidos a Encuentra los Números Más Repetidos en Excel puedes visitar la categoría Calculadoras.
